fre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

單片機復習題庫(已修改)

2025-04-29 00:02 本頁面
 

【正文】 《單片機原理及應用》期終考試的復習題庫 單片機與普通計算機的不同之處在于其將(CPU )(儲存器 )和(I/O口 )三部分集成于一塊芯片上。8051與8751的區(qū)別是:(C )A、內部數(shù)據(jù)存儲但也數(shù)目的不同 B、內部數(shù)據(jù)存儲器的類型不同 C、內部程序存儲器的類型不同 D、內部的寄存器的數(shù)目不同 在MCS-51單片機中,如果采用6MHz晶振頻率,一個機器周期為2u內部RAM中,位地址為30H的位,該位所在字節(jié)的字節(jié)地址為26H 若A中的內容為63H,那么,P標志位的值為0。 分析:P為偶校驗位,因為A中1的個數(shù)為偶數(shù),所以P=0。 判斷下列說法是否正確: A、8031的CPU是由RAM和EPROM所組成。錯 B、區(qū)分片外程序存儲器和片外數(shù)據(jù)存儲器的最可靠的方法是看其位于地址范圍的低端還是高端。錯 C、在MCS51中,為使準雙向的I/O口工作在輸入方式,必須保證它被事先預置為1。 對 D、PC可以看成使程序存儲器的地址指針。對8031單片機復位后,R4所對應的存儲單元的地址為(04H ),因上電時PSW=(00F )。這時當前的工作寄存器區(qū)是(0 )組工作寄存器區(qū)。 判斷以下有關PC和DPTR的結論正確的是(ABCD) A、DPTR是可以訪問的,而PC不能訪問。 B、它們都是16位的存儲器 C、它們都有加1的功能。 D、DPTR可以分為兩個8位的寄存器使用,但PC不能。 使用8031芯片時,需將/EA引腳接( 低)電平,因為其片內無(程序 )存儲器。 片內RAM低128個單元劃分為哪3個主要部分?各部分的主要功能是什么? 答:工作寄存器區(qū)、位尋址區(qū)和通用RAM區(qū)(或用戶RAM 區(qū))或(數(shù)據(jù)緩沖區(qū)) 1判斷下列說法是否正確 A、 程序計數(shù)器PC不能為用戶編程時直接使用,因為它沒有地址。對 B、 內部RAM的位尋址區(qū),只能供位尋址使用,而不能供字節(jié)尋址使用。錯 C、 8031共有21個特殊功能寄存器,它們的位都是可以用軟件設置的,因此,是可以進行位尋址的。錯1PC的值是、當前正在執(zhí)行指令的下一條指令的地址1通過堆棧操作實現(xiàn)子程序調用,首先就要把(PC )的內容入棧,以進行斷點保護。調用返回時,再進行出棧保護,把保護的斷點送回到(PC )。 1MCS-51單片機程序存儲器的尋址范圍是由程序計數(shù)器PC的位數(shù)所決定的,因為MCS-51的PC是16位的,因此其尋址的范圍為(64 )KB。 1當MCS-51單片機運行出錯或程序陷入死循環(huán)時,如何來擺脫困境? 答:軟件陷阱、復位 1判斷下列說法正確的是(B) A、 PC是1個不可尋址的特殊功能寄存器。錯 B、 單片機的主頻越高,其運算速度越快。對 C、 在MCS-51單片機中,1個機器周期等于1us。錯 D、 特殊功能寄存器SP內裝的是棧頂首地址單元的內容。錯1如果手中僅有一臺示波器,可通過觀察哪個引腳的狀態(tài),來大致判斷MCS-51單片機正在工作? ALE分析:因為單片機正常工作時,ALE腳輸出時鐘頻率為振蕩周期的1/6。 1判斷下列指令的正誤: 1)MOV 28H,@R2 2)DEC DPTR 3)INC DPTR 4)CLR R0錯、錯、對、錯5)CPL R5 6)MOV R0,R1 7)PUSH DPTR 8)MOV F0,C錯、錯、錯、對 9)MOV F0, 10)MOVX A,@R1 11)MOV C,30H 12)RLC R0錯、對、對、錯1判斷下列說法不正確的是(C) A、 立即尋址方式是被操作的數(shù)據(jù)本身在指令中,而不是它的地址在指令中。對B、 指令周期是執(zhí)行一條指令的時間。對 C、 指令中直接給出的操作數(shù)稱為直接尋址。錯在基址加變址尋址方式中,以(累加器A )作變址寄存器,以( DPTR)或( PC)作基址寄存器。 2指令格式是由(操作碼 )和(操作數(shù) )所組成,也可能僅由(操作碼 )組成。 2假定累加器A中的內容為30H,執(zhí)行指令 1000H:MOVC A,@A+PC 后,把程序存儲器(1031H )單元的內容送入累加器A中。 2在MCS-51中,PC和DPTR都用于提供地址,但PC是為訪問(程序 )存儲器提供地址,而DPTR是為訪問(數(shù)據(jù) )存儲器提供地址。 2在寄存器間接尋址方式中,其“間接”體現(xiàn)在(指令中寄存器的內容不是操作數(shù),而是操作數(shù)的(地址 ))。 2下列程序段的功能是什么?交換A、B的內容PUSH A PUSH B POP A POP B 2已知程序執(zhí)行前有A=02H,SP=52H,(51H)=FFH,(52H)=FFH。下述程序執(zhí)行后: POP DPH POP DPL MOV DPTR,4000H RL A MOV B,A MOVC A,@A+DPTR PUSH A MOV A,B INC A MOVC A,@A+DPTR PUSH A RET ORG 4000H DB 10H,80H,30H,50H,30H,50H 請問:A=(50H ),SP=(50H ),(51H)=(30H ),(52H)=(50H ),PC=(5030H )。 2假定A=83H,(R0)=17H,(17H)=34H,執(zhí)行以下指令: ANL A,17H ORL 17H,A XRL A,@R0 CPL A 后,A的內容為(0CBH )。 2假定A=55H,R3=0AAH,在執(zhí)行指令ANL A,R3后,A=(0 ),R3=( 0AAH)。 2如果DPTR=507BH,SP=32H,(30H)=50H,(31H)=5FH,(32H)=3CH,則執(zhí)行下列指令后: POP DPH POP DPL POP SP 則:DPH=(3CH ),DPL=(5FH ),SP=(4FH ) 假定,SP=60H,A=30H,B=70H,執(zhí)行下列指令: PUSH A PUSH B 后,SP的內容為(62H),61H單元的內容為(30H),62H單元的內容為(70H)。 3試編寫1個程序,將內部RAM中45H單元的高4位清0,低4位置1。 答:MOV A, 45H ANL A, 0FH ORL A, 0FH MOV 45H, A 3已知程序執(zhí)行前有A=02H,SP=42H,(41H)=FFH,(42H)=FFH。下述程序執(zhí)行后: POP DPH POP DPL MOV DPTR,3000H RL A MOV B,A MOVC A,@A+DPTR PUSH A MOV A,B INC A MOVC A,@A+DPTR PUSH A RET ORG 3000H DB 10H,80H,30H,80H,50H,80H 請問:A=(80H),SP=(40H),(51H)=(50H),(52H)=(80H),PC=(8050H)。 3計算下面子程序中指令的偏移量和程序執(zhí)行的時間(晶振頻率為 12MHz)。 MOV R3,15H 。1個機器周期 DL1:MOV R4,255 。1個機器周期 DL2:MOV P1,R3 。2個機器周期 DJNZ R4,DL2 。2個機器周期 DJNZ R3,DL1 。2個機器周期 RET 。2個機器周期 答:15348us 分析:((2+2)255+1+2)15+
點擊復制文檔內容
教學教案相關推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1